About Lyft
Lyft is a NASDAQ-listed transportation marketplace that connects riders with drivers and offers bike and scooter rentals in one app. Founded in 2012 and headquartered in San Francisco, it operates across the U.S. and parts of Canada. Its revenue comes from service fees on rides and rentals, enterprise programs, and consumer subscriptions such as Lyft Pink.
